    Steel City Pops In Decatur Is Shaking Up The Popsicle Market

    1 Min Read

    Steel City Pops In Decatur Is Shaking Up The Popsicle Market

    A new popsicle shop has taken metro Atlanta by storm, to the delight of customers in Decatur. Steel City Pops, a gourmet pops company, opened in October 2017. Steel City Pops in Decatur is shaking things up.

    The goodies initally opened a pop-up shop at The Shops Buckhead Atlanta in mid-June, getting a taste of the metro ATL market. The business specializes in natural ingredient frozen treats and all-gluten-free treats sweetened with raw, organic cane sugar ( no artificial flavors, colors or preservatives).

    “We are a family-owned, all-natural, gourmet popsicle company that opened in Birmingham, Alabama, in 2012 and have since grown to 19 locations across Alabama, Texas, and Kentucky,” general manager Jack Roberson said in a statement.

    The shop has gotten rave reviews from customers as Decatur residents and their kids often opt for a sweet treat after dinner.

    New Hard Rock Hotel Opening Next To Mercedes-Benz Stadium

    2 Min Read

    The downtown Atlanta-Vine City revitalization continues as Hard Rock International recently announced Reverb by Hard Rock, a new hotel concept that will be located in downtown Atlanta.

    Reverb by Hard Rock will be part of a new brand of music-centric hotels “designed as contemporary hubs where modern music lovers can connect and create,” the company said in a news release.

    Located  adjacent to the Mercedes-Benz Stadium, Reverb is tentatively planned to open in February 2020.

    “Reverb by Hard Rock will spotlight the guest in a whole new way and create a place for those who eat, sleep and breathe music to unite and collaborate,” Todd Hricko, senior vice president for Hard Rock Hotels, said in the release. “Atlanta is the perfect location for our first Reverb, as it is rich in music history, spanning from the greats like Ray Charles and the Black Crowes to current popular artists like Ludacris, Usher, Ciara and John Mayer.”

     Atlanta-based companies Bolton Atlanta, LP and Hotel Equities (HE) will develop and manage the hotel, which is expected to significantly lift the clout of the nearby Castleberry Hills neighborhood.

    “We’re proud to announce our collaboration with Hard Rock International in launching the inaugural Reverb by Hard Rock,” said Frank Chen, chief operating officer of Bolton Atlanta, LP. “The area’s energetic atmosphere and history of embracing artistic endeavors aligns well with the Reverb by Hard Rock hotel product.”

    Now Serving: Ms. Icey’s Kitchen & Bar In Decatur

    2 Min Read

    Serving to-die-for cornbread, greens and choice meats, a new eatery opened in metro Atlanta in 2018 and it’s been kind of a big (and good) deal.

    Ms. Icey’s Kitchen & Bar, a restaurant from Sim Walker, the proprietor of Midtown’s Negril Village, opened in a modest shopping center at 1371 Clairemont Road in Decatur, 30333.

    It quickly became one of the best black-owned restaurants in Atlanta.

    The restaurant has a lively, familial atmosphere. On Ms. Icey’s Instagram page, there are several pictures of close friends, family and associates.

    When I visited I had the brown stew chicken and rice, which were exceptional. Most of the dishes come in a black skillet, giving the customer a down-home sort of vibe about the kitchen, as if your Grandma was cooking in the rear.

    I also had a margarita, which was a spirited cloudly drink made fresh from the bar. I had another.

    Chick-fil-A Launches Delivery Service Nationwide

    1 Min Read

    “Knock, knock.” Who’s there. “Eat.” Eat who? “Eat Mor Chicken.”

    Chick-Fil-A on Tuesday, Nov. 13, announced that starting immediately it will begin delivering nationwide as part of a partnership with Door Dash.

    Chick-Fil-A announces nationwide delivery

    To celebrate, Chick-fil-A and DoorDash will give away up to 200,000 free Chick-fil-A Chicken Sandwiches (one per customer in participating cities) from now until Tuesday, November 20, 2018, when placing an order through DoorDash.

    The giveaway is exclusively available through the DoorDash app and website with a $5minimum order when using the promo code “CFADELIVERY.”  The giveaway will be available daily after 10:30 am local time.

    “So many of our guests’ busy lives and family commitments have them strapped for time. Delivery is one way we can help them get a quick yet high quality meal,” said Jon Bridges, Chick-fil-A senior vice president and chief marketing officer. “If they’re unable to come to us, we’ll come to them.”
